Best advice is to scalp. If we play the second game of the session get the cheapest ticket possible, attend 1st game then bum tickets from people leaving down low. Have gotten in for 10 bucks and sat two rows back. Also if you go the first night, buy some tickets from the losing team before getting out the door. Buy all session if you can, and remember if we lose, KU fans will buy them from you for a lot.

With only 10 teams, only 7-10 have Thursday games. 1-6 don't have to play until day 2. There are no 11 and 12 seeds for 5 and 6 to play.
.

The first round (7-10) games are on Wednesday March 7th,quarters on the 8th,semi's on the 9th and the championship game is on Saturday the 10th.
